I just encountered an issue with the BackupPC itself.

I'm backing up loads of Linux servers with rsync. So in the home
directory of the backuppc user there is obviously a .ssh directory which
contains the ssh-keys and the host keys (known_hosts).

For whatever reason the known_hosts got corrupted and backuppc was not
able to backup my Linux servers any more. I'm not complaining about
this, it makes sense.
I had to logon as backuppc and manually connect to all servers so the
host keys are stored again in the new know_hosts file, because
/var/lib/BackupPC is excluded from backup.

What I'm wondering is which include/exclude rules I should apply so the
user data itself is backed up, but not the backup repository.

Anyone an idea?
